Spry.js 是一个基于 WebGL 性能的三维交互库,可以在现代 Web 浏览器中运行。通过 Spry.js,您可以创建出引人入胜的 3D 视觉效果,并且能够在性能、可定制性和互动性方面找到良好的平衡。
在本文中,我们将深入了解如何使用 NPM 包 Spry.js 来创建出惊人的 3D 视觉效果。我们将覆盖以下内容:
- Spry.js 是什么
- 前置条件
- 安装 Spry.js
- 如何使用 Spry.js
Spry.js 是什么
Spry.js 是一个基于 WebGL 定位的三维交互库。您可以使用 Spry.js 实现以下交互:
- 3D 次元编排:使用一些个性化开发工具,您可以在 3D 次元中自由配置和布置 3D 元素,包括结构、颜色、方向、空间建模等。
- 逼真的动画:Spry.js 让您可非常方便地创建出更加逼真的动画效果,包括各种形状的旋转、平移、缩放、剪裁等。
- API: Spry.js 的 API 使您可以更好地控制 3D 元素,包括视角,缩放等。
前置条件
在使用 Spry.js 之前,您需要完成以下步骤:
- 熟悉基本的 HTML、CSS 和 JavaScript。
- 了解什么是 WebGL。
接下来,我们将向您展示如何从 NPM 安装 Spry.js。
安装 Spry.js
在您的项目中使用 Spry.js 非常容易,您只需要在项目根目录下打开终端,输入以下命令即可:
npm install spry
这将安装您自己的项目中 Spry.js 的最新版本。
如何使用 Spry.js
一旦 Spry.js 安装完成,就可以开始入门啦!接下来我们将使用 Spry.js 实现如下交互:
- 创建 3D 元素并将其定位。
- 在矩形内添加其他图形。
- 使用鼠标进行交互。
- 持续基于时间动画元素。
如果您已熟悉 JavaScript 知识,您可以浏览以下示例代码:
-- -------------------- ---- ------- -- -- ------- - ------ - ------ ----- ----- --------- ------ - ---- ------- -- ---- ----- ----- - --- -------- -- ------- ----- ------- - --- ------ ------ --- -- --- --------- ---- -- -- --- -- ------- ----- ------------ - --- ---------- ------ --- -- --- --------- --- -- -- --- -- --------- ---------------------- -------------- -- -- ------ -- ------- ------ ------- -- - -- - ------ ------------- ----------------------- ----- ---- ------------------------------- -- ---- ------ ------ ---
以上代码演示了如何使用 Spry.js 创建一个场景,并为其添加两个不同的 3D 元素,然后在 render 函数中使用持续动画进行更新。如需更多示例或使用方法,请参考 Spry.js 官方文档。
总结
Spry.js 在 3D 元素的图像处理方面提供了更多的灵活性,并且还提供了许多有用的库和工具。希望这篇文章对您实现引人入胜的 3D 可视化效果有所帮助!
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6006709f8ccae46eb111f060